How to Play 1 Health Per Click
- Open 1 Health Per Click on Roblox and wait for the clicker lobby to load. The starter spawn drops you with a Health bar at zero and a click prompt on the screen.
- Tap the screen to add one to your Health bar. Every tap is one Health, and the Health counter is the strength stat that pulls you up the Crown floor ladder.
- Walk onto a Treadmill station to auto-tap in the background. The Treadmills sit dotted around the spawn area, and standing on one keeps the Health counter ticking up while you afk or run a second screen.
- Climb the Crown floor ladder once the Health bar fills the first gate. Each Crown floor unlocks a fresh Crown drop and a tougher next floor, and the climb is the long-term draw because the rewards stack with every floor.
- Watch your step on the trap floors. One wrong step on certain floors sends you back to the start, so the climb is a careful-step race past the trap floors rather than a pure run-as-fast-as-possible loop.
- Hit the rebirth threshold when the Health bar caps. The rebirth multiplier compounds the Health gains on every loop, and the deeper Crown floors only open up after a few rebirths have stacked the multiplier high enough.
1 Health Per Click Gameplay: Click Loop, Treadmills, and the Crown Ladder
The click loop is the heart of 1 Health Per Click. Every tap on the screen adds one to your Health bar, and the Health counter is the strength stat that gates every Crown floor on the ladder. The starter floors open with a low Health gate that a few hundred taps cover in a minute, but the deeper floors lift the gate fast and a single climb to the top of the ladder takes thousands of clicks.
The dev team built the click loop around a tap-anywhere model rather than a precise-tap-on-button model, so any tap on the screen counts, which keeps the rhythm forgiving on mobile and tight on PC. The Crown rewards drop on every floor clear, the rebirth threshold sits at the cap of every loop, and the leaderboard race to the STRONGEST on the server pulls every player up the same ladder.
The Treadmill stations are the auto-tap engine. The Treadmills sit dotted around the spawn area, and standing on one keeps the Health counter ticking up while you afk or run a second screen. The Treadmill speed scales with the Health counter, so an early Treadmill ticks slow but a later Treadmill on a higher rebirth multiplier banks Health much faster than a hand tap.
The Treadmill tiers unlock as the Crown floors clear, and the higher-tier Treadmills carry a faster auto-tap rate plus a Crown multiplier on top of the regular Health gain. Lobbies cap at 12 players, which keeps the Treadmill traffic clean and the Crown floor leaderboard tight without choking the spawn area or the floor ladder.
The Crown floor ladder is the long-term draw. Each floor unlocks a fresh Crown drop and a tougher next floor, and the climb is the careful-step race past the trap floors and the Crown gates rather than a pure click race. The trap floors on certain levels send a careless player back to the start, so the climb rewards careful play as much as raw click rate.
Crown rewards stack across the ladder, and the deeper Crown floors carry larger Crown drops plus permanent buffs to the click rate and the Treadmill speed. The rebirth multiplier sits at the cap of every loop, and stacking the rebirth multiplier on top of the Crown buffs is what eventually carries a player to the top of the leaderboard. The Who owns this? Games dev team ships fresh Crown floors on the in-lobby update banner, so the ladder keeps growing on a steady cadence.
Tips for New 1 Health Per Click Players
- Tap anywhere on the screen, not just on a specific button. The dev team built the click loop around a tap-anywhere model so any tap on the screen counts. On mobile, a two-finger tap rhythm doubles the click rate over a single-finger rhythm.
- Find a Treadmill station the moment you spawn. The Treadmills dotted around the spawn area auto-tap for you in the background, and parking on one straight away lifts the early Health bank above what a hand tap can manage.
- Watch the floor edges on the trap floors. The trap floors on certain levels send a careless player back to the start, so the climb is a careful-step race past the trap floors. Walk the edges, do not run, and the trap floors clear with no resets.
- Save the first rebirth for a wide jump. The rebirth multiplier compounds the Health gains on every loop, and the first rebirth at a low Health cap banks a smaller multiplier than the first rebirth at a higher Health cap. Push the Health bar a few floors past the rebirth threshold before you fire the rebirth.
- Stack the Crown buffs before the deeper floors. The Crown rewards on the floor ladder carry permanent buffs to the click rate and the Treadmill speed, and stacking the Crown buffs across the lower floors makes the deeper floor climbs much faster.
- Run a friend lobby for the leaderboard race. The 12-player cap means a full friend group fills the lobby, and a friend lobby cuts the chaos for fresh players because everyone races the same ladder on a clean Crown floor rotation.
